No 64-bit features are available. When running a 32-bit OS, EM64T-capable processors will only operate in this mode. Compatibility: This enables 16 and 32-bit applications to run on a 64-bit operating system. In this mode, only 4 GB of address space is available to the application, but the OS continues to run in 64-bit mode. This enables both 64-bit and 32-bit applications to run concurrently. There is no apparent performance penalty because also the processor is switching modes, the application continues to use the same instructions it would have used on a 32-bit architecture. 64-bit: This is enabled when a 64-bit OS is executing a recompiled 64-bit application.
